Hi,
I got problems using ip_tables.
Insmodding ip_tables gives me:
/lib/modules/2.4.0-test11/kernel/net/ipv4/netfilter/ip_tables.o:
unresolved symbol nf_unregister_sockopt
/lib/modules/2.4.0-test11/kernel/net/ipv4/netfilter/ip_tables.o:
unresolved symbol nf_register_sockopt
/lib/modules/2.4.0-test11/kernel/net/ipv4/netfilter/ip_tables.o:
insmod
/lib/modules/2.4.0-test11/kernel/net/ipv4/netfilter/ip_tables.o fail
I tried it with modutils 2.3.18 and the newest version 2.3.21, but
both fail.
The System.map does have these two symbols. netsyms.o does also
have these symbols. Why haven't _I_ these symbols ;o)
